[0033] 1. Preparation method of plant-derived exosomes:

[0034] 2-(N-morpholine) ethanesulfonic acid 4.26g, NaCl 5.85g, CaCl 2 ·H 2 O 0.27g was dissolved in ultrapure water, adjusted to pH 6.0 with 5M NaOH solution, and prepared 2-(N-morpholine)ethanesulfonic acid buffer solution;

[0035] Soak dried Sophora japonica in the above buffer solution for 12-18 hours, vacuumize for 10 seconds after soaking for the preset time, with an interval of 30 seconds between each time, a total of 3 times;

Abstract

The invention discloses a plant-derived exosome and a preparation method thereof, and application of the plant-derived exosome in preparation of drugs or scaffolds for animal tissue regeneration therapy. The preparation method comprises the following steps: (1) taking any part of a natural plant, performing a 2-(N-morpholino)ethanesulfonic acid buffer soaking and permeation treatment, then discarding a supernatant, collecting a treated wet sample, and performing refrigerated centrifugation to extract and obtain an apoplast solution, wherein the soaking and permeation treatment is specificallyas follows: vacuumizing is performed 2 to 5 times after 6 to 24 hours of soaking, a time for each vacuumizing process is independently 5 to 15 seconds, and an interval between every two adjacent vacuumizing processes is independently 10 seconds to 1 minute; and (2) performing ultrahigh-speed centrifugation on the apoplast solution to obtain the plant-derived exosome, wherein conditions of the ultrahigh-speed centrifugation are as follows: a centrifugal force is not less than 100000g, a centrifugation time is 1 to 7 hours, and a temperature is 0 to 4 DEG C.

technical field [0001] The invention relates to the technical field of bioengineering, in particular to a plant-derived exosome and its preparation method and application. Background technique [0002] Tissue damage, including nerve tissue damage, bone damage, skin damage, etc., is a class of diseases that widely threaten human health. Inhibitory injury microenvironment is one of the main factors hindering tissue regeneration. After acute trauma, accompanied by ischemia and edema, severe oxidative stress occurs in the injured area, and excessive reactive oxygen species (ROS) are produced. Can further cause secondary damage to the tissue. Therefore, the regulation of the damaged local peroxidative microenvironment is an important approach for tissue regeneration therapy.
